Robot vacuum suction power explained
Technical translation: Most robot vacuum brands measure suction power in pascals (Pa). iRobot and Shark are the two outliers. They tend to advertise a certain vacuum's suction power by comparing it to another model from their own lineup.
As of 2026, the most powerful robot vacuums you can buy have between 35,000 and 36,000 Pa of suction power. You'll want to aim for the highest suction power possible in homes with plush carpet or lots of area rugs and more than two pets. Anything hitting 20,000 Pa or above would still be considered good suction power for a robot vacuum in homes with slightly less intense cleaning needs, less foot traffic, or less fur.
Pro tip: If you're looking for a robot vacuum that works well on carpet, the brush roll setup underneath also matters. In my experience, the best robot vacuum pet hair pickup comes from a dual brush roll system where the rollers sit parallel to each other. They spin independently of each other to pinch hair in the middle (and give clumps an exit to prevent tangling or spooling at the end of the roll).
The most effective rollers use alternating materials like hairbrush-like bristles, nylon bristles, and rubber fins for digging deep in carpet fibers, creating friction and agitation on stubborn shedding, and latching onto thick and fine hair.
Some robot vacuums also have a dedicated extendable edge sweeping brush, which has more purpose in life than the aimless side brushes affixed to most cheap robot vacuums. The retractable arm reaches an inch or two past the robot's body to push debris out from tight spots into the vacuum's cleaning path — picture crumbs under the counter or dust bunnies blown near walls.
What to avoid: I would generally advise against settling for suction power below 10,000 Pa; though 8,000 Pa or below is where I draw a hard line for any household. The weaker the suction power, the higher the chances of debris being scattered instead of sucked or pet hair being left behind — two experiences that'll quickly make you regret spending money on this robot vacuum.
Self-emptying docks explained
Technical translation: A self-emptying robot vacuum automatically empties its debris into the same dock it charges on. The dust bin in the dock has a much larger capacity than the dust bin on the vacuum itself. Instead of dumping that tiny dustbin by hand multiple times per week, automatic emptying gets you off the hook from dustbin maintenance for at least a month, if not much longer.
Just about every robot vacuum is a self-emptying robot vacuum these days, even at the ultra-budget-friendly level. Unless you need the vacuum to live under a TV stand or a couch, there's no need to spend time pondering whether automatic emptying is worth it. There's no shortage of compact self-emptying robot vacuums that would be great for a small space like an apartment.
Robot vacuum mopping explained
Pretty much all robot vacuums are mopping robot vacuums at this point in the game. That's the case even at the $200 to $300 end of the spectrum. However, the best robot vacuum and mop combos have a much more advanced strategy and scrubbing intensity than entry-level mopping robot vacuums. There are three main mopping pad designs to choose from:
Regular flat mopping pad: Most cheap robot vacuum mop combos use a basic D-shaped pad. This design typically doesn't vibrate, press down onto the floor, or reach along edges, so this type of wet cleaning maxes out at wiping up small droplets, fine dust, or pet hair on hard floors. Don't expect a stationary flat mopping pad to soak up larger spills or anything with a chunky or sticky consistency — that's when smearing happens.
The Shark PowerDetect UV Reveal 2-in-1 and the Roborock Saros 20 Sonic are two exceptions. Both are equipped with a D-shaped mopping pad that scrubs with pressurized sonic vibrations and scoots out when corners or walls are sensed.
Dual spinning mopping pads: This common design divvies the job up to two circular pads that spin to create more physical agitation on dried stains, offering more elbow grease than a singular stationary pad. Dual spinning mopping pads are the optimal design for edge mopping because their scrubbing isn't limited to the vacuum's round shape. One circular pad operates on a hinge that swings out when a wall or corner is sensed.
Roller mop: Roller mop robot vacuums use a paint roller-style pad that spans the diameter of the vacuum. The rollers are typically thick and fluffy with an absorbent bath towel-like material, making this design elite for soaking up liquids. Roller mop robot vacuums have the unique ability to rinse their pad with fresh water during mopping, so they're the least likely type to streak your clean floors with dirty water.
Self-cleaning mopping pads
You're buying a robot vacuum because you don't feel like doing your own vacuuming and mopping, right? If a shorter to-do list is the goal, I doubt you'll feel like refilling a tiny water tank or touching soggy mopping pads every day. You can get out of this by choosing a robot vacuum and mop that can wash and dry its own mopping pads. This is an option for a ton of models with spinning pads or a roller mop.
Their self-empty dock also houses two water tanks — one for rinsing and refilling clean water, and one to hold the dirty water — plus fans beneath the vacuum for drying. Almost all of them dry with hot air to kill bacteria and mitigate that mildewy smell. The clean water tank in the dock can last for a week or so before needing a refill, which is around the same time that the dirty water tank will need to be emptied.
For enhanced sanitation, many high-end robot vacuums can mop with a cleaning solution rather than just plain water. Brands often throw a bottle of their official cleaning solution in the box, but the fine print should let you know if it's safe to branch out to other detergents with your preferred ingredients or scent.
Pro tip: Some models also use heated water while they're actually mopping. Heated mopping loosens the bonds that make grease slimy and hard to wipe up. These are the only robot vacuum mop combos I've tested that can successfully clean up oily dressings or syrup without leaving a trail of sticky residue.
What to avoid: Robot vacuums that don't mop aren't worth it, even if you don't think you'll use the mopping part. Most non-mopping robot vacuums are basic on all fronts: They have weak suction, aren't great at navigating, and require you to empty the dustbin by hand.
iRobot has a pretty powerful Roomba that doesn't mop, but at $699.99, you're not exactly saving money by forgoing mopping. There are far better robot vacuum mop combos out there that cost the same or less. If you don't feel like dealing with mopping-related maintenance, just ignore the mopping part altogether and take advantage of that vacuum's other solid features.
Robot vacuum smart mapping explained
Technical translation: Smart mapping refers to a robot vacuum's ability to scope out and remember a copy of your home's floor plan. The map drawn during the vacuum's initial mapping run pops up in the app, where you tweak it by merging or splitting rooms and adding room labels. Then, the robot vacuum can clean specific rooms on command, or complete a whole-home clean.
LiDAR measures the distance between boundaries and large objects in the room by bouncing lasers off of walls and furniture to see how fast the light comes back. (This is what the circular tower atop many robot vacuums is for.) LiDAR works instantaneously, so map-making is quick and highly accurate even in large homes. LiDAR robot vacuums don't require light to see, so they work just as well at night or in dark rooms.
VSLAM uses cameras that continuously capture images of the space and identify room-specific landmarks like the layout of a wall, a doorway, or a large piece of furniture. VSLAM is meticulous when assessing objects up close, but it's not as equipped for open floor plans as LiDAR is. VSLAM cameras can't see as well in low lighting, either.
In 2026, many flagship robot vacuums mesh the two approaches to achieve seamless navigation in any situation it stumbles across. The combination of the two is ideal for floor type detection. Premium robot vacuums can sense hard floors, rugs, and fully carpeted rooms, labeling them that way in the app. Most have an automatic suction boost feature that kicks in on soft floors.
Zone cleaning and keep-out zones
Room-by-room smart mapping also allows robot vacuums to clean specific areas in those rooms. In the app, you can drag and drop a zone to clean up a spill or deal with crumbs near the table without cleaning the entire room. These can be a one-time thing or saved as a recurring command in the future. Similarly, zones can also be used to keep the vacuum out of certain spots, like around a pile of Legos or a frilly bath mat.
What to avoid: I'll die on the hill that smart mapping is the baseline brain power that any robot vacuum worth your money should have. The bump-and-go approach provides too many opportunities for a robot vacuum to get stuck, potentially making your life harder instead of easier. If you think about it, actual cleaning skills don't even come into play if a robot vacuum can't successfully get itself to the spots that need to be cleaned.
Luckily, smart mapping isn't a tall order nowadays — brands rarely release a new robot vacuum without it. A budget cap of $200 is more than enough to secure room-to-room mapping from reliable brands like Shark or Roborock. To be sure, scan the product listing to make sure that "LiDAR" or "map" is specifically mentioned. Older Roombas used sneaky language like "smart navigation methodically cleans in neat rows," which is not smart mapping.
Small obstacle avoidance explained
Technical translation: Small obstacle avoidance technology helps a robot vacuum dodge low-profile objects in real time. This special camera system can detect obstacles like shoes, laundry, chargers and extension cords, pet toys, or other items that commonly pop up on the floor. With obstacle avoidance, you won't have to worry about pre-tidying the floor before sending the vacuum out.
Many obstacle avoidance cameras can even decipher between several different types of objects. You'll see a bubble on the map marking where the item was found. It's always nice to have proof that your vacuum is, in fact, avoiding problem areas (even if you didn't set a keep-out zone).
Livestream pet cameras
The cameras used for small obstacle avoidance aren't necessarily the kind that take pictures. But some fancier robot vacuums actually can snap photos and capture a livestream video. These give you a floor-level view of whatever the vacuum sees as it's roving your home, making it a pretty comforting tool for pet parents when they're away. Most livestream pet cameras are even accompanied by two-way microphones to talk to your pets or call another person who's at home.
Pro tip: If this sketches you out, you don't have to enable usage of the camera at all. If livestream remote viewing is activated by someone in the app, the robot makes an announcement to make sure anyone at home is aware.
AI mess detection
It's becoming the norm for small obstacle avoidance cameras to use AI to become better drivers and better cleaners over time. Several flagship robot vacuums from 2026 can assess different types of messes on the floor to adjust cleaning intensity accordingly. The smartest ones can tell the difference between a few everyday crumbs and a big pile of dry debris, or mop the site of a big liquid spill twice.
Pro tip: If you're not big on AI, you can turn off AI features without completely disabling small obstacle avoidance.
What is good battery life for a robot vacuum?
It depends on how big your space is. A 90- to 100-minute battery life is sufficient for a robot vacuum to cover an apartment or single story of a small home on one charge. Many newer robot vacuums can last up to 250 minutes on one charge, which would be ideal for a full clean of a house that's several thousand square feet. But battery life shouldn't be a huge deciding factor if most of your cleaning will be done on a room-by-room basis, anyway.
Pro tip: Every robot vacuum you'll find at a retailer like Amazon or Target is a self-charging robot vacuum. Unless you're investing in a 15-year-old vacuum you found on eBay, even the cheapest robot vacuums know to return to the dock when their battery is low. The cleaning session should resume once they're juiced up.
